- Get link
- X
- Other Apps
.jpg)
Demystifying Cloud Computing: Understanding its Core Elements
Introduction
Cloud computing has revolutionized the way agencies and
individuals get right of entry to, keep, and manner records. By leveraging the
strength of far off servers and the net, cloud computing gives a range of
services that permit seamless collaboration, scalability, and
value-performance. In this text, we will delve into the middle elements of
cloud computing, providing insights into how this generation is transforming
the virtual panorama.
Part 1: The Foundation of Cloud Computing
1. Virtualization
At the coronary heart of cloud computing lies
virtualization. This generation allows a single bodily server to run a couple
of virtual servers, every running independently. By doing so, virtualization
maximizes server efficiency, reduces hardware fees, and permits the speedy
provisioning of sources.
2. Infrastructure as a Service (IaaS)
IaaS is one of the fundamental models of cloud computing. It
offers virtualized computing assets over the internet, permitting customers to
lease virtual machines, garage, and networking components. IaaS offers the
ability to scale assets up or down based on demand.
3. Platform as a Service (PaaS)
PaaS offers a platform that lets in builders to build,
deploy, and control applications without the need to manage the underlying
infrastructure. This lets in for faster development cycles and allows groups to
focus on coding and innovation in preference to server control.
Four. Software as a Service (SaaS)
SaaS offers software packages over the net, eliminating the
need for users to install and preserve software program regionally.
Applications are accessed via an internet browser, presenting comfort and
accessibility from any device with an internet connection.
Part 2: Key Components of Cloud Computing
1. Data Centers
Data centers are the physical facilities that house the
servers, garage devices, and networking system required to aid cloud computing
offerings. These facilities are ready with redundancy, safety features, and
cooling structures to ensure continuous operation.
2. Networking Infrastructure
A strong community infrastructure is essential for cloud computing.
It consists of routers, switches, load balancers, and different gadgets that
facilitate the glide of records among servers, users, and the net.
High-velocity, dependable networks are crucial for keeping seamless operations.
Three. Storage
Cloud carriers offer a number garage alternatives,
consisting of item garage, report storage, and block garage. Object storage,
suitable for storing massive quantities of unstructured facts, is usually used
for backup and archiving. File garage allows the sharing of files across a
couple of customers, whilst block garage gives excessive-performance storage
for packages.
Four. Security and Compliance
Security is a paramount difficulty in cloud computing. Cloud
vendors put in force a variety of security features, which include encryption,
get right of entry to controls, firewalls, and identity management. Compliance
with industry requirements and policies is likewise a essential aspect of cloud
safety.
5. Automation and Orchestration
Automation equipment and orchestration platforms are used to
streamline and control the deployment, scaling, and monitoring of cloud
sources. These equipment help optimize aid utilization and make certain that
packages run efficaciously.
6. Load Balancing
Load balancing distributes incoming community site visitors
across more than one servers or resources to ensure that no unmarried server
turns into overloaded. This enhances the performance, availability, and
reliability of cloud programs.
Part three: Cloud Service Models
1. Public Cloud
Public cloud services are presented with the aid of
1/3-party companies and made to be had to the majority. Resources, which
includes digital machines, storage, and programs, are shared among more than
one clients. Public clouds provide cost-powerful solutions for small businesses
and startups.
2. Private Cloud
A non-public cloud is devoted to a single employer and is
usually hosted on-premises or by way of a 3rd-celebration issuer. It offers
extra manage, safety, and customization alternatives, making it suitable for
organizations with specific compliance or protection necessities.
3. Hybrid Cloud
A hybrid cloud combines factors of both public and personal
clouds, allowing statistics and packages to be shared between them. This model
offers flexibility, permitting agencies to make use of public cloud assets for
scalable workloads while retaining sensitive information on a personal cloud.
Four. Multi-Cloud
Multi-cloud refers to the use of a couple of cloud companies
to meet one-of-a-kind enterprise needs. It allows companies to leverage the
strengths of various cloud structures, optimize fees, and keep away from dealer
lock-in.
Conclusion
Understanding the middle elements of cloud computing is
crucial for organizations and people looking to harness the energy of this
transformative generation. By comprehending the foundational ideas, service
models, and additives, you may make informed selections approximately the way
to leverage cloud computing to your particular wishes. Whether it is for
scalable infrastructure, streamlined development, or fee-effective software
program answers, cloud computing gives a enormous array of possibilities in
latest digital landscape.
- Get link
- X
- Other Apps